We stayed in the Japanese-style apartment, which was a great size for our family of four. Unfortunately, the experience was let down by one major issue: you’re not allowed to open any windows or external doors, as doing so triggers the building’s alarm system. I understand this is in place for safety reasons, but it made the apartment feel quite claustrophobic and stuffy, especially over a four-day stay. It was disappointing not to be able to get any fresh air at all, and I strongly feel this restriction should be clearly communicated before booking—especially for a family-style apartment. Had we known about this in advance, we likely would have chosen a different hotel. That said, the apartment itself was otherwise comfortable, and we really enjoyed the Ueno area.
